Itinerary
This is a typical itinerary for this product

Stop At: Dublin Mountains, Dublin Ireland

The Afternoon Dublin Mountain Pub Tour gives everyone the opportunity to experience true Irish Pub culture at 3 of Dublin’s finest rural pubs, whilst taking in the beautiful scenery in The Dublin Mountains.

We make the short journey (30mins) out of the City & up the Dublin Mountains to our first stop, you can get to know your fellow pub tourers while enjoying some local craft beer or the traditional Irish beers on offer.
After our first stop we make the short scenic journey across the hills to our second pub Johnnie Fox's Pub. Here you will enjoy some of the best Traditional Irish music & some delicious traditional Irish food.

At our last stop you will be amazed by the spectacular views from the pub of Dublin Bay & there will be more live music to enjoy or maybe get to know some of the friendly locals.

Enjoy the amazing views whilst sitting in the beer garden or through the window while relaxing beside the cosy turf fire.

An afternoon full of fun & Laughs

Duration: 1 hour 30 minutes

Stop At: The Merry Ploughboy Gastro Pub, Edmondstown Rd, Rathfarnham, Dublin 16, Co. Dublin, D16 HK02, Ireland

Our 1st stop is a cosy friendly local pub at the foothills of the Dublin Mountains, where our small group (Max 15 people) can enjoy the local craft beer or traditional Irish beverages whilst getting to know their fellow pub tourers.


Duration: 1 hour

Stop At: Johnnie Fox's, Ballybetagh Road, Glencullen D18 X635 Ireland

Johnnie Fox's Pub originally a farm house is one of the most unique pub you'll very experience. Know for diverse traditional style of decor & fantastic Irish Music.
You have the opportunity to have a delicious lunch here while enjoying live traditional Irish music & some very tasty beers too.

Duration: 1 hour 30 minutes

Stop At: The Blue Light Pub, Barnacullia, Dublin D18 PF72 Ireland

Know for the best views of Dublin Bay & surrounding area, this friendly local pub is the perfect last stop where you can enjoy the spectacular views, great Guinness and warm fires on a chilli day.

Duration: 1 hour
